Today’s Dentures Perform Better Than Ever

Modern dentures are a far cry from any “false teeth” you may have tried before. They’re certainly much more comfortable and dependable than your grandparents’ old dentures. Thanks to advances in materials and manufacturing, more people than ever can enjoy all the benefits of a custom set of dentures.

At Synergy Dental Center, we use the latest technology to offer all these dentures options:

  • Implant-Supported Dentures – These are our most comfortable dentures, as they transfer the impact of biting and chewing directly to your jawbone like natural teeth do.
  • Implant-Retained Dentures – For a more comfortable and stable fit, we’ll attach your teeth to a set of dental implants using a snap-and-ball system.
  • Conventional Full Dentures – This style of denture will replace a full arch of teeth on either your upper jaw, lower jaw, or both. They’re easily removable for daily cleaning.
  • Conventional Partial Dentures – Like full dentures, these teeth remove easily. We usually use partials when you have enough healthy teeth remaining.
  • Temporary Dentures – With temporaries, you won’t have to be without teeth while your final restorations are being made.

Common Questions About Dentures

Who might need dentures?

If you are missing many of your teeth or have no natural teeth left, dentures might be a good option for you. They will give you back an attractive smile and strong bite. We’ll help you determine which type of dentures would work best for your situation – conventional or implant dentures and full or partial dentures.

How long does it take to make dentures?

Most dentures that our patients get will take one to two weeks to make. We’ll send the specifications to a professional lab that will custom-craft your new dentures for an exact fit. While your dentures are being made, Dr. Porter can supply you with a set of temporary dentures to wear. That way, you’ll never be without your teeth.

When do dentures need to be relined?

It is possible to reline dentures that have become worn and that feel loose or are prone to falling out. Modern dentures are made of acrylic resin, which is durable but also fixable.
